Subtitled, "The Rise & Fall Of The Superstar DJ". An account of how the hedonistic 1990s dream of superclubs and celebrity DJs turned sour. Phillips edited "MixMag" during this period.
Synopsis
Presents the story of the biggest pop culture phenomenon of the 1990s: the rise and fall of the superstar DJ. This title reveals an account of flawed people, broken dreams and what really happens when it all goes Pete Tong.

Observer review
Book review: Superstar DJs
the observer Sun 15 February 2009
Remember when Zoe Ball lost the plot in Ibiza and stumbled through her Radio 1 Breakfast Show with a loved-up Fatboy Slim? The full story is here along with many more in a superb account of the rise of the 90s superclubs and DJs who invented the idea of largin' it.
